Kazakhstan's ITS launches Bitcoin, SpaceX, and rate prediction markets

Published Sep 8, 2026Updated 5h ago

Kazakhstan-based trading platform ITS has launched Prediction Market, a new product line offering event contracts tied to Bitcoin, SpaceX, and central bank interest rates. The platform targets international investors and appears to use a binary settlement structure where contracts expire worthless if the predicted outcome does not occur. Investor protection concerns accompany the launch, given the all-or-nothing payout design. ITS is positioning itself as a new entrant in the global prediction markets space from a Central Asian base.

Why this matters?

ITS enters a field crowded with faster and deeper-pocketed rivals. Robinhood already runs crypto prediction markets at 15-minute and daily frequencies across six tokens, conditioning retail traders to expect near-instant settlement. Kalshi and Polymarket hold direct CFTC designations that let them market regulated status to institutional clients. ITS offers none of these differentiators: no U.S. license, no established clearing network, and no high-frequency product layer.

Its Kazakhstan base may attract traders seeking offshore access, but that same jurisdiction raises counterparty-risk questions Western platforms do not face. The binary zero-or-payout structure amplifies retail hazard if ITS lacks robust identity verification or loss-disclosure standards. Traders comparing platforms will weigh regulatory seat and speed before geography. Without a clear edge in either, ITS risks being priced out of attention before it builds volume.
